2023 Fantasy Outlook
One of the few bright spots for Denver’s ugly offense in 2022 was Dulcich’s promising rookie campaign. A hamstring injury pushed his debut back to Week 6, but the third-round pick out of UCLA hit the ground running with a touchdown in his first game and proceeded to rack up 33 catches for 411 yards and two touchdowns over 10 games before missing the final two weeks with another hamstring injury. Recurring muscular injuries are worrisome, but the 23-year-old Dulcich is far from the first rookie to need an adjustment period to the rigors of NFL workouts and now gets another excellent chance to earn a lot of snaps. He played more than two-thirds of offensive snaps in nine of his 10 appearances as a rookie, and the guys challenging him for playing time now (offseason additions Chris Manhertz and Adam Trautman) aren't serious receiving threats. If nothing else, Dulcich figures to be on the field for obvious passing situations in new coach Sean Payton's offense. Read Past Outlooks

Shifts to IR
Dulcich (hamstring) was placed on injured reserve Saturday.
ANALYSIS
This isn't exactly a surprising development, as it was reported earlier this week Dulcich would miss "several weeks" with a hamstring injury. The earliest the second-year tight end is eligible to return would be a Thursday night Week 6 battle against the Chiefs. Expect Adam Trautman to see the vast majority of the tight end snaps in the absence of the 23-year-old Dulcich.

2022 Fantasy Outlook
The Broncos selected Dulcich in the third round of the 2022 NFL Draft, and the UCLA product will likely play in a reserve role behind Albert Okwuegbunam. The rookie tight end is a talented pass catcher with the ability to stretch the field and make defenders miss, so in time there is a chance that he can emerge as a solid option on the passing game. Dulcich even had some buzz during OTAs, only to suffer a hamstring injury that lingered through training camp and sent him to the PUP list for an automatic four-game absence to start the regular season. The Broncos expect him back at full strength by Week 5.
